main: Overhaul target selection
Support explicit multiple target selection using ranges and lists.
For options -p/-c/-t, support the following valid arguments:
3
0-7
1,2,3
0-5,7,9-11,17,19
For loss of sanity, make sense of the following valid arguments:
3,3,3,3,3,3
1-6,2-5
1,2,3,0-7
Conjunction of -p/-c/-t with -a also works and it's insensitive to order
of options specified.
-a -c 1,2 processors 0-max; chips 1-2; threads 0-max
-p 0 -c 0 -a processors 0; chips 0; threads 0-max
-a -c 1 -t 1 processors 0-max; chips 1; threads 1
